📱 What Does OD Mean in Slang?
The most common od meaning slang users encounter online is “overdoing it” or “overdone.”
People use OD when something is excessive, extreme, dramatic, or beyond what is considered normal. It often carries a humorous tone and can be positive or negative depending on the situation.
For example:
- “You bought five pairs of the same shoes? That’s OD.”
- “The graphics in that game are OD.”
- “His reaction was OD for no reason.”
In modern digital communication terms, OD usually emphasizes intensity.
🌐 The Origin of OD in Internet Language
Before becoming part of social media acronyms and texting abbreviations, OD was commonly known as shorthand for “overdose.”
Over time, internet users adapted the abbreviation into everyday slang. Instead of referring to its literal meaning, younger generations began using OD to describe anything excessive or exaggerated.
This shift is common in online slang terms. Words often evolve and take on entirely different meanings in casual digital communication.

💬 How OD Is Used in Text Messages
The od meaning slang conversations often include depends heavily on context. Friends use it casually to react to situations, stories, purchases, achievements, or dramatic behavior.
Examples:
- “You’re studying eight hours straight? That’s OD.”
- “That burger looks OD good.”
- “She decorated her room OD.”
- “The concert was OD amazing.”
Notice how OD can function as an intensifier, making a statement stronger.

🔥 Positive Uses of OD
Many people assume OD always has a negative meaning. That’s not true.
The od meaning slang usage frequently expresses admiration or excitement.
Examples:
- “Your new car is OD nice.”
- “That performance was OD impressive.”
- “This restaurant is OD good.”
- “Her photography skills are OD talented.”
In these situations, OD serves as a compliment.
⚠️ Negative Uses of OD
OD can also criticize behavior that seems excessive or unnecessary.
Examples:
- “He’s being OD dramatic.”
- “The price increase is OD.”
- “That punishment was OD harsh.”
- “You’re taking this OD seriously.”
The tone depends entirely on the context and relationship between the people communicating.
🎯 OD vs Other Popular Slang Terms
Understanding the od meaning slang trend becomes easier when comparing it with other viral slang meanings.
| Slang | Meaning |
| OD | Excessive, extreme, over-the-top |
| Extra | Dramatic or excessive behavior |
| Wild | Shocking or unexpected |
| Lit | Exciting or fun |
| Fire | Excellent or impressive |
| GOAT | Greatest of all time |
While these expressions overlap occasionally, OD specifically focuses on intensity or excessiveness.
